[CHANGELOG]
v2:
- Enhance and rename shutdown() callback
  Rename it to remove_bdev() and add a @bdev parameter.
  For the existing call backs in filesystems, keep their callback
  function names, now something like ".remove_bdev = ext4_shutdown,"
  will be a quick indicator of the behavior.

- Remove the @surprise parameter for the remove_bdev() parameter.
  The fs_bdev_mark_dead() is already trying to sync the fs if it's not
  a surprise removal.
  So there isn't much a filesystem can do with the @surprise parameter.

- Fix btrfs error handling when the devices are not opened
  There are several cases that the fs_devices is not opened, including:
  * sget_fc() failure
  * an existing super block is returned
  * a new super block is returned but btrfS_open_fs_devices() failed

  Handle the error properly so that fs_devices is not freed twice.

RFC->v1:
- Add a new remove_bdev() callback
  Thanks all the feedback from Christian, Christoph and Jan on this new
  name.

- Add a @surprise parameter to the remove_bdev() callback
  To keep it the same as the bdev_mark_dead().

- Hide the shutdown ioctl and remove_bdev callback behind experimental 
  With the shutdown ioctl, there are at least 2 test failures (g/388, g/508).

  G/388 is related to the error handling with COW fixup.
  G/508 looks like something related to log replay.

  And the remove_bdev() doesn't have any btrfs specific test case yet to
  check the auto-degraded behavior, nor the auto-degraded behavior is
  fully discussed.

  So hide both of them behind experimental features.

- Do not use btrfs_handle_fs_error() to avoid freeze/thaw behavior change
  btrfs_handle_fs_error() will flips the fs read-only, which will
  affect freeze/thaw behavior.
  And no other fs set the fs read-only when shutting down, so follow the
  other fs to have a more consistent behavior.
